USA Today
On May 11, USA Today
reported that the National Security Agency has been secretly collecting the phone call records of Americans, using data provided by AT&T, Verizon and BellSouth. Today the paper says it "cannot confirm that BellSouth or Verizon contracted with the NSA to provide bulk calling records to that database." | Related E&P
